Topic: DO YOU LIKE / WOULD YOU LIKE 1 | level: High-beginner/Intermediate (A2-B2)




Choose whether each of the following sentences requires would you like or do you like.
Example: Do you like playing guitar?



1. you like dancing? (Would/Do)

2. you like some more food? (Would/Do)

3. you like a glass of water? (Would/Do)

4. you like living in Saskatchewan? (Would/Do)

5. you like to go to the movies this evening? (Would/Do)

6. you like to go to the movies? (generally speaking) (Would/Do)

7. you like more sugar for your coffee? (Would/Do)

8. you like some water? (Would/Do)

9. you like your job? (Would/Do)

10. you like practising English? (Would/Do)
